Series 7 Cheat Sheet: Rule 506(b) vs. 506(c){

When navigating the complex world of securities, understanding Regulation D and its various provisions is crucial, particularly for those preparing for the Series 7 exam. Two vital provisions under Regulation D are Rule 506(b) and Rule 506(c), which outline private placements of securities.

  • Rule 506(b) enables offerings to an unlimited number of accredited investors plus up to thirty non-accredited investors.
  • Regulation 506(c) grants a more adjustable strategy, permitting general solicitation and advertising to potential investors, assuming all investors are accredited.

Remember that each rule has distinct requirements regarding investor confirmation, statements, and submissions. For a comprehensive understanding, consult the SEC's official materials.

Securities Act Regulation D

Regulation D, also known as Reg D, is a set of exemptions within the Securities Act of 1933. These exemptions allow companies to obtain capital through private placements without having to register their securities with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). There are several different types of transactions under Regulation D, each with its own distinct requirements. Some of the most common types include Rule 504, Rule 506(b), and Rule 506(c).

  • Firms can utilize Regulation D to attract investments from a limited number of accredited investors. These investors are typically individuals with high net worth or substantial financial experience.
  • Regulation D offerings often involve private placements, which are transactions that are not open to the general public.
  • Compliance with Regulation D is essential for companies seeking to raise capital privately. Failure to comply can result in significant penalties.

The S-1 Filing: A Guide to Initial Public Offerings for Investors

The S-1 filing is a significant document in the world of finance. It serves as a registration statement filed by a company with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) when it decides to go public through an initial public offering (IPO). This detailed document provides a wealth of details about the company, its operations, financial performance, and the proposed IPO. Investors use the S-1 to conduct informed decisions about whether to invest in the company's shares.

The S-1 typically contains sections on the company's history, team, products and services, market position, competition, financial statements, risk factors, and the use of proceeds. Understanding the information presented in an S-1 is crucial for investors to evaluate the potential risks and rewards associated with an IPO.

Flexible Financing

Convertible debt provides a unique synthesis of debt and equity financing, allowing companies to raise capital while maintaining the flexibility to convert the debt into equity at a later stage. This structure can be particularly attractive for startups or growing businesses that require capital but be ready for traditional equity investments. Convertible debt commonly feature warrants, which give the holder the privilege to purchase company shares at a fixed valuation. This feature can be advantageous for investors as it offers potential upside if the company performs well.

Conversely, companies use this financing option to avoid immediate share dilution. The conversion trigger is often tied to certain milestones or events, such as a future IPO, providing both parties with clear expectations.
